How they compare

Palestine, State of currently reports 0.0409 units per person against 0.0407 units per person in Suriname, a difference of 0.0002 units per person.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 36 shared years of data; in 1990 it was Suriname ahead.

Suriname ranks 51st and Palestine, State of ranks 48th of 218 countries.

Across the 4 decades both report, Suriname averaged higher in 2 and Palestine, State of in 2.
